net: fix definition of ipv6 traffic class mask
Checks
Commit Message
Signed-off-by: Morten Brørup <mb@smartsharesystems.com>
---
lib/librte_net/rte_ip.h | 2 +-
1 files changed, 1 insertions(+), 1 deletions(-)
@@ -355,7 +355,7 @@ struct rte_ipv6_hdr {
#define RTE_IPV6_HDR_FL_SHIFT 0
#define RTE_IPV6_HDR_TC_SHIFT 20
#define RTE_IPV6_HDR_FL_MASK ((1u << RTE_IPV6_HDR_TC_SHIFT) - 1)
-#define RTE_IPV6_HDR_TC_MASK (0xf << RTE_IPV6_HDR_TC_SHIFT)
+#define RTE_IPV6_HDR_TC_MASK (0xff << RTE_IPV6_HDR_TC_SHIFT)
/**
* Process the pseudo-header checksum of an IPv6 header.